Understanding the Value of Red Seal Certification for Ironworkers

The Red Seal certification for ironworkers validates professional skills and enhances employability. This credential signifies a mastery of necessary ironworking competencies acknowledged across Canada.

The Red Seal certification isn’t just some fancy piece of paper you add to your resume; it signifies that the holder has met national standards for competence in their trade. Exactly! This certification is a badge of honor in Canada, showcasing a high level of proficiency and comprehensive knowledge in ironworking skills.

So, why should you care? In short, this credential means you’ve completed rigorous training and passed examinations that align with established benchmarks. Now, let’s talk about mobility! One of the fabulous benefits of being Red Seal certified is that it opens doors across Canada. The Red Seal is recognized by multiple provinces and territories, which means if you ever decide you’d like to stroll from Calgary's vibrant streets to Toronto’s bustling construction scene, your certification travels with you. You might wonder, how do you even get this coveted certification? Well, it begins with solid training. Most successful candidates complete an apprenticeship program that encompasses both on-the-job training and classroom instruction. After completing this phase, aspiring ironworkers then tackle their exams. Yes, those exams can be challenging—don't let anyone tell you otherwise—but passing them means you’re officially recognized as skilled in your trade, and it’s worth every ounce of effort.
